English:
Sir Herbert Benjamin Edwardes, DCL, KCSI, KCB (1819-1868), dressed as an Indian nobleman, by Henry Moseley, c.1850, oil on canvas. National Portrait Gallery, London, (NPG 1391). Bequeathed by the sitter's widow, Emma (née Sidney), Lady Edwardes, 1905
